The record champions plague great personnel worries on the defensive. Lothar Matthäus now fears a speed deficit. He does not believe in an emergency solution with Leon Goretzka.

The Knüppeldick occurs for FC Bayern after the international break. Central defender Dayot Upamecano fails around six weeks. Free joint bodies in the left knee were found in the French. The diagnosis at Alphonso Davies weighs even more heavily: for the Canadian, the season has ended after a cruciate ligament tear. Both injured themselves in missions for their national teams.

TV expert Lothar Matthäus speaks of a “shock for FC Bayern” at Sky. In his view, both players are not to be replaced one to one. The high speed of Davies and Upamecano is now missing in the game of the Munich. “The biggest problem is the lack of pace,” said Matthew.

With Hiroki Itō, Eric dier and Raphaël Guerreiro he sees reliable alternatives, but compared to the injured, they are not so fast – and that is exactly what is a decisive factor.

Matthäus does not currently consider another option to put Leon Goretzka in central defense. Goretzka has already helped “very neatly” there, but at the moment he is doing it “great” in the central midfield, so I don’t see Leon in this position “. The loss for the club is correspondingly great – especially in this phase of the season.
